Ingredients

Scale
  • 40 grams (1/2 scant cup) oat flour (or any flour)
  • 1 tbsp maple syrup (or honey)
  • 1 egg
  • 180 ml (3/4 cup) egg whites
  • 80 grams (1/3 cup) Greek yogurt
  • 1 tsp granular sweetener (erythritol)
  • 1/3 tsp ground cinnamon
  • preferred milk (if necessary, to thin)
  • 1 tsp granular sweetener (erythritol)
  • 1/3 tsp ground cinnamon

Instructions

  1. In a mixing bowl, combine oat flour, maple syrup (or honey), eggs, and egg whites; whisk until smooth.
  2. Heat a non-stick skillet over medium heat with a light oil coating.
  3. Pour 1/3 cup of batter into the skillet; swirl to spread evenly. Cook for 1-2 minutes until edges lift, then flip and cook for another minute.
